I appreciate your suggestion, Mr. Butler, but there have been teachable moments all year long. It is after these conversations have been taking place that this editorial appeared. As demonstrated by the editorial, far more is necessary than the Minority Advocacy Program. Perhaps it is necessary that Uni have a forum similar to the one that took place on campus last week. Uni administrators may also explore some of the work being done on campus by the Chancellor's Diversity Committee. Some ideas proposed there are ways in which to integrate these difficult conversations into the required curriculum for everyone---students, staff, and faculty at UIUC. And as referenced in the News Gazette two weeks ago, there is a proposal to fund a "Project 200" that is an aggressive recruitment effort to increase the Native and Latino student population. Most definitely, we all have a lot of work to do.
